    Starck's idea of social design influences his work by inspiring him to create pieces that add humor and surprise to homes. A great example is how he takes fine furnishings that once signified wealth and prestige and puts a fun new twist on them. You can see this approach in the polycarbonate Louis Ghost armchair derived from Louis XVI furniture and the Out-In chair, a futuristic take on the classic English high-back chair.     Kartell started making plastic objects shortly after its founding in 1949. The company began as an industrial design firm, producing useful items like ski racks for automobiles and laboratory equipment designed to replace breakable glass with sturdy plastic. Even as companies like Olivetti and Vespa made Italian design popular in the 1950s, typewriters and scooters remained relatively costly. Kartell founders Giulio Castelli and Anna Ferrieri wanted to provide Italian consumers with affordable, stylish goods. They launched a housewares division in 1953, making lighting fixtures, kitchen tools and accessories from colorful molded plastic.     Najeonchilgi is a crafting method where colorful pieces of shellfish are inlaid on an object. For more than 2,000 years, Korean artisans have used it to produce furniture like cabinets and tables and small decorative objects like wooden boxes.
